1. It is written in C and C++ and tested using a variety of compilers to ensure the portability of the source code. 2. Supports AIX, FreeBSD, HP-UX, Linux, Mac OS, NovellNetware, OpenBSD, OS/2 Wrap, Solaris, Windows and other operating systems. 3. APIs are provided for multiple programming languages. These programming languages ​​include C, C++, Python, Java, Perl, PHP, Eiffel, Ruby, .NET and Tcl, etc. 4. Supports multi-threading and makes full use of CPU resources. 5. Optimized SQL query algorithm effectively improves query speed. 6. It can be used as a standalone application in a client-server network environment, or it can be embedded in other software as a library. 7. Provides multi-language support. Common encodings such as Chinese GB 2312, BIG5, Japanese Shift_JIS, etc. can be used as data table names and data column names. 8
